As some of you may know, I have been gluten free, dairy free, and refined sugar free for the past 6 months. My Dad has been on this journey with me as well. Although there have been many ups and downs I have enjoyed the process because it allows me to live my life a little cleaner. Trader Joes has been one of our staple grocery stores due to their high quality items and nice employees. I always find it interesting to see other people's favorite finds at Trader Joes because I am always on the hunt for new found goodies. So I put together a list of items that I personally love from TJ. You do not have to be gluten free or dairy free to enjoy some of these finds! 1.
My first favorite would be the Tomato and Basil Hummus. Hummus is such a staple in my house! I eat it with pretty much everything... Veggies, gluten-Free pretzels or even on a piece of gluten-free toast with some protein! I make sure I never run out of this good stuff!!
2.
My second favorite item is the Trader Joes Roasted Plantain Chips! These little chips are a great healthy savory snack! If your in the mood for potato chips but not in the mood for the calories and sodium these roasted plantain chips are a great choice.
3.
My third item is the Columbus Brand Peppered Turkey. This is my favorite turkey in the entire world. I cannot express my love for this stuff! I eat this daily just plain, on a sandwich, salad, or even with
hummus and some yummy gf crackers!
4.
Another one of my favorites is the riced cauliflower! YES... YOU HEARD IT RIGHT!!! This is a veggie that tastes exactly like a carb! I have been using this with literally everything! I have used the cauliflower rice to make carb free fried rice, New Orleans style beans and rice, and lastly using this as a bed for a protein such as chicken or steak!
5.
My fifth and final fav is the organic sugar snap peas! These are so easy to take with you and snack on! These make a super great potato chip substitute thanks to their nice crunch! I would highly recommend them with your favorite dressing or hummus!
